ERM is seeking a motivated Consulting Associate/Senior Associate, Environmental Impact Assessment to join our global consulting firm in our Singapore office. As a new consultant at ERM, you will work closely with Project Managers on a variety of projects.

This position will focus primarily on environmental and social impact assessment conducted to meet international standards to facilitate the financing, development, construction, and operation of commercial-scale capital projects in Singapore.

As an entry level consultant, you will gain exposure to a range of environmental, social, and health impact assessment assignments to build a sustainable business both nationally and regionally, while networking with ERM's technical teams to share best practices across the industry.

Responsibilities:

  • Support preparation of discipline-specific reports, Environmental Checklists, environmental impact assessments (EIAs), international standard environmental and social impact assessments (ESIA) and related activities in support of ERM clients’ capital projects (e.g., renewable energy projects, power generation, electrical transmission).
  • Provide technical assistance on environmental impact assessments and sustainability-related projects.
  • Prepare plans, assessments and reports for a range environment, biodiversity, social and health related issues.
  • Conduct environment and social-related field work.
  • Perform environmental compliance assessments and implement follow-up corrective actions to ensure compliance national and local regulations.
  • Provide general environmental compliance support to clients, including on-site assistance, as needed.
  • Compile and evaluate data and assist in report preparation.
  • Perform project tasks within scope/budget/schedule expectations and ensure quality standards on project deliverables.
  • Support client liaison and assist in the preparation of presentation materials.
  • Support the management and coordination of specialist subcontractors.
  • Support ERM Partners-in-Charge and Project Managers to deliver exceptional client value on projects.
  • Provide business value based on a strong understanding of clients’ needs and raising the profile of ERM’s capabilities within key client organizations.
